Step 4: Choosing the Right Footwear Type

There are a number of types of office shoes offered, each with its very own one-of-a-kind functions and design. Let's explore some preferred alternatives:

1. Oxfords

Oxfords are a classic option for formal workplace. These lace-up footwear normally have a reduced heel, shut lacing system, and a sleek appearance. 2. Loafers

Loafers provide a more relaxed yet advanced alternative for workplace shoes. They are slip-on footwear without laces and usually feature attractive information like tassels or metal hardware. Bums can be put on with both official and organization casual attire, making them flexible for various work environment settings.

3. Pumps

Pumps are a best choice for numerous females in the workplace. These closed-toe footwear commonly have a high heel and supply an elegant and sleek appearance. Pumps are available in different colors and products, permitting you to reveal your individual style while keeping professionalism.

4. Brogues

Brogues are characterized by their decorative openings or "broguing" along the footwear's sides. They include a touch of refinement to any clothing and can be put on in both official and semi-formal setups. Brogues are available in different designs, including complete brogues (wingtips), semi-brogues, and quarter brogues.
